Pachman
Pachman is a village located in Piro subdivision of Bhojpur district in Bihar, India. It is situated 11km away from sub-district headquarter Piro (tehsildar office) and 58km away from district headquarter Arrah. As per 2009 stats, Narayanpur is the gram panchayat of Pachman village.

About Pachman
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Pachman is 247393. The village spans a total geographical area of 250 hectares. Piro is nearest town to Pachman village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 11km away.

Population of Pachman
According to the 2011 Census, Pachman has a total population of about 2,344, with approximately 1,216 males and 1,128 females. The sex ratio is around 927 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 374 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 247 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 64.89%, with male literacy at about 76.56% and female literacy near 52.30%. There are around 379 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 2,344 | 1,216 | 1,128 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 374 | 188 | 186 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 247 | 123 | 124 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 1,521 | 931 | 590 |
Illiterate Population | 823 | 285 | 538 |
Connectivity of Pachman
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Pachman. As per the 2011 stats, Pachman had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within village |
